Freddie Steinmark Bio. He was born on January 27, 1949, in Denver, Colorado, and his name was Frederick Joe Steinmark. Freddie had an early introduction to the sport, especially soccer, which he loved and learned to play with great enthusiasm. He was a member of the Rough Riders team in Denver’s city-wide Young America League …

Steinmark died of cancer at 10:30 p.m., June 6th 1971; 48 days after doctors gave him only hours to live. He was 22 years old. The dramatic turn in what appeared to be the development of All-America defensive back with the Texas Longhorns, came shockingly and stunningly swift. In the 10th game of Steinmark’s junior season, he was named the ...Freddie Steinmark started at safety for the undefeated University of Texas Longhorns in 1969. In the thrilling “Game of the Century,” a come-from-behind victory against Arkansas that ensured Texas the national championship, Steinmark played with pain in his left leg. As the 1969 season began, Steinmark began to feel an increasing amount of pain in his left leg. Though noticeably hobbled, he continued to play through the pain as the Longhorns claimed victory after victory in their march toward a championship. During that time, the Longhorns won 20 of 22 ... food center malvern ar Freddie Steinmark and Bobby Mitchell were the only out of state members of the 1967 Texas Longhorn recruiting class that was one of the tops in the nation. The class was named the Worster Bunch named after their top recruit that year, Steve Worster a Running Back from Bridge City, Texas. Freddie Steinmark was a small but scrappy young man when he arrived at the … Freddie Joe was the oldest son of the Steinmark family. He was a man of great faith, and in the year and half after his surgery, focused on his studies, advancing his life and spending time with his family.
